Lights! Camera! Action! The Academy Awards in Britannica

With hundreds of photographs and entries on all the major awards, Britannica’s Guide to the Academy Awards takes you on a category-by-category tour of the award-winning movies and their stars over the years. It features entries on award winners in seven major categories-picture, director, actor, actress, supporting actor, supporting actress, and foreign-language film, and other important winners from each year’s ceremony are listed. Britannica’s coverage begins with the first Academy Awards dinner in 1928 and continues to the present. Explore the lush history of the Oscars by year or by category, or browse the image gallery.
